- floatプロパティを使用する方法: マージンの折りたたみを無効にするためには、隣接する要素の一方または両方にfloatプロパティを使用することができます。具体的なコード例を以下に示します。
.element1 {
float: left;
}
.element2 {
float: right;
}
- inline-blockを使用する方法: 要素をinline-blockとして表示することで、マージンの折りたたみを回避することができます。以下に例を示します。
.element1,
.element2 {
display: inline-block;
}
- clearfixを使用する方法: マージンの折りたたみを無効にする別の方法は、clearfixを使用することです。clearfixは、親要素に対してクリアフィックスを適用することで、子要素のマージンを折りたたませません。以下に例を示します。
.parent::after {
content: "";
display: table;
clear: both;
}
これらの方法を使用することで、マージンの折りたたみを無効にすることができます。適用したい方法に基づいて適切なコードを選択し、CSSファイルに追加してください。また、特定の要素に対してのみマージンの折りたたみを無効にしたい場合は、それに適用するセレクタを使用してください。